Definición

If you are just getting by, you only have enough money, skill, or resources to survive or manage, but nothing extra. It suggests living or coping with difficulty.

Escucha en Contexto

I'm just getting by on my small salary.

After losing his job, he was just getting by.

My family is just getting by these days.

Honestly, I'm just getting by—paying the bills and that's about it.
